A heavenly messenger that has fallen, roaming the physical plane hoping to find a purpose for his "immortal" life.
Curious, though judgmental. Nearly always amorous.
Vincent Carries no equipment save two items gleaned from his former station as the wrath of God. A snake-shaped bracelet, wrought of an unknown, silvery metal, that winds up his left forearm--enabling him to draw on his innate Seraphim abilities even while in his human form. The other a weapon resembling a slightly curved cavalry saber, sheathed in a gilt scabbard on his left hip. These are the only links he still holds to his previous life of celestial servitude.
Guilty of the gravest sin of all, direct disobedience to his creator and master, the high seraph Vincentius Bellax was certain to be punished. For the crime of refusing to destroy the souls of those who had committed suicide, 'Vincent' as he is now called is doomed to wander the physical plane of the multiverse for a thousand years, or until he is slain by those sinners that he apparently loved.
